Portage, MI — Sam Carlisle had all the right stuff on Wednesday for Portage Northern Huskies Varsity, allowing zero runs and besting Lakeshore Varsity Lancers by a score of 1-0 The pitching was strong on both sides. Carlisle struck out six, while Noah Chase sat down three. A single by Andrew Lies in the third inning was a positive for Lakeshore Varsity Lancers. Carlisle toed the rubber for Portage Northern Huskies Varsity. The righthander lasted seven innings, allowing three hits and zero runs while striking out six and walking zero. Chase was on the pitcher's mound for Lakeshore Varsity Lancers. The hurler surrendered one run on seven hits over six innings, striking out three. Carson Stripling went 2-for-3 at the plate to lead Portage Northern Huskies Varsity in hits. Lakeshore Varsity Lancers was sure-handed in the field and didn't commit a single error. Michael Nate had the most chances in the field with eight.
